Yenziwa njani i- 3000W fiber laser chiller ? Okokuqala yinkqubo yokusika i-laser yepleyiti yentsimbi, emva koko kubekho ulandelelwano lokugoba, kuze emva koko kubekho unyango lokugquma oluchasene nomhlwa. Emva kwendlela yokugoba ngumatshini, umbhobho wentsimbi engatyiwayo uya kwenza ikhoyili, eyinxalenye ye-evaporator ye-chiller. Ngezinye iindawo zokupholisa eziphambili, i-evaporator iya kuhlanganiswa kwiphepha lesinyithi elisezantsi. Emva koko faka indawo yokungena kunye ne-outlet yamanzi, weld inxalenye yoqhagamshelo lombhobho, uze ugcwalise i-refrigerant. Emva koko kwenziwa uvavanyo oluqinileyo lokufumanisa ukuvuza. Hlanganisa umlawuli wobushushu ofanelekileyo kunye nezinye izinto zombane. Inkqubo yekhompyutha iya kulandela ngokuzenzekelayo ukugqitywa kwenkqubela nganye. Iiparameter ziyasetwa kwaye amanzi afakwa, kwaye uvavanyo lokutshaja lwenziwa. Emva kothotho lweemvavanyo ezingqongqo zobushushu begumbi, kunye novavanyo lobushushu obuphezulu, eyokugqibela kukudinwa komswakama oseleyo. Ekugqibeleni, i-3000W fiber laser chiller iyagqitywa.
